Excellent directorial debut by Anna Kendrick
shaha-18 September 2023
I thought the acting and directing were excellent. Really impressed with Anna Kendrick. The movie was very good. I wish it was a little longer and had a few more twists. A few scenes were really amazing including the part where they show the dating game and the part afterwards. Saw the movies today at the TIFF and seemed as though that everyone really enjoyed it despite the serious subject matter. It would have been so great of there was no strike and the actors could have taken part today. One of the producers was there and read a note from Anna which was well received. I would recommend seeing this film.

Visceral Yet Story Driven
reelkena9 September 2023
Woman of the Hour is a film that men should see accompanied by a woman. The reactions and truth of them from women during this movie might be the only way someone like me (a white male) can even begin to glimpse the gravitas of what it is like to be targeted because you are deemed defeatable in a physical struggle. Anna Kendrick as Cheryl Bradshaw is not the story of this film. Anna Kendrick as the director who inherently knows how to portray this deplorable action to the viewer in the perfect weight while maintaining a level of humor, sharpness and pace to her debut directing project gives many characters depth while never seeming to overdramatize any particular situation. One can only hope more brilliant scripts are hitting her front door with vigor asking for her behind the camera as well as in front.
